TypeBuilder.GetEvent Method (String, BindingFlags)

.NET Framework 1.1

Returns the event with the specified name.

[Visual Basic]
Overrides Overloads Public Function GetEvent( _
   ByVal name As String, _
   ByVal bindingAttr As BindingFlags _
) As EventInfo
public override EventInfo GetEvent(
 string name,
 BindingFlags bindingAttr
public: EventInfo* GetEvent(
 String* name,
 BindingFlags bindingAttr
public override function GetEvent(
   name : String,
 bindingAttr : BindingFlags
) : EventInfo;


The name of the event to get.
This invocation attribute. This must be a bit flag from BindingFlags: InvokeMethod, NonPublic, and so on.

Return Value

Returns an EventInfo object representing the event declared or inherited by this type with the specified name. If there are no matches, then an empty array is returned.


Exception Type Condition
NotSupportedException This method is not implemented for incomplete types.


Retrieve the type using GetType or GetType and use reflection on the retrieved type.


